
Nests with ham
Description
The recipe won't take much time. Ham nests are very easy to prepare using noodles or spaghetti. You can also buy ready-made pasta called "nests." The dish is baked in the oven. Ham gives the "nests" an incredible aroma and extra flavor. Use a little sauce and cheese for baking as well. I used mayonnaise and ketchup. Serve hot.
Instructions
- 1
Step 1

Prepare the ingredients.
- 2
Step 2

Boil the noodles in a large amount of water. Cook for 3-4 minutes until half-cooked. Salt the water while cooking. When the noodles are half-cooked, drain all the water.
- 3
Step 3

Using a spoon and fork, twist the noodles to form "nests," then place them into a greased baking dish.
- 4
Step 4

Cut the ham into cubes.
- 5
Step 5

Add a little sauce—ketchup and mayonnaise—into the "nests."
- 6
Step 6

Place the ham.
- 7
Step 7

Sprinkle the "nests" with grated cheese, season with pepper if desired, and place the dish in the oven to bake at 200 degrees.
- 8
Step 8

Bake the "nests" for 15 minutes, then remove from the oven.
- 9
Step 9

Serve the finished dish immediately at the table.
